Output c626f143f830cc6406372275446b1f14757ad55ba9c1318c92e40ae38adb175e:0

value
607944
script pubkey
OP_HASH160 OP_PUSHBYTES_20 676154a7684309411af043269adb899680cb4d28 OP_EQUAL
address
MHKnRqqijGDCxeiSQTn9qjrpERRAh4d5AT
transaction
c626f143f830cc6406372275446b1f14757ad55ba9c1318c92e40ae38adb175e
spent
true